> I've looked around but it seems there is no one having faced this problem: I have a new 24" iMac (Core 2 Duo) with integrated bluetooth (Broadcom 2045).
> Starting with Linux (2.6.24, bluez ver. 3.30) I am unable to switch the bluetooth HID device to HCI.

> Where the 820f is the Apple Bluetooth device and the 820a is the HID keyobard and the 820b is the HID mouse (both bluetooth).
> 
> I have tried to add 820f id to the hid2hci.c with switch_hidproxy but it didn't go through.
> 
> If I reset the hci device the lsusb output does not change (as was in the previous mac case). That's why I guess something has been changed in BT implementation and the previous method does not apply.
>  
> Now how can I find the way to switch the device in HCI? in other word how can I write (in case is necessary) the switch_imac procedure?

try "modprobe hci_usb reset=1". And please send us the content
of /proc/bus/usb/devices and what lsusb tells you.
